 Latest Developments


January 30, 2002

Borland unveils C++ application development strategy for 2002: Aims to Simplify and Speed C++ Application Development Across Multiple Platforms and Devices.


January 24, 2002

Borland 2001 revenues rise 16%: Borland reports Q4 2001 results and 2001 annual results.


January 15, 2002

Open letter to the Borland developer community from Dale Fuller regarding mistakes in Borland's new product licensing agreements.


January 14, 2002

A Sip from the Firehose: David Intersimone takes a look back to 2001 and also looks forward to a great year for developers.


January 8, 2002

Borland announces Enterprise Studio for Windows: Comprehensive suite includes Borland Delphi 6 and Rational Rose and Bold for Delphi. It also includes a development license for Borland Enterprise Server, Web Edition, and is optionally bundled with Macromedia Dreamweaver UltraDev 4.


January 4, 2002

How Borland embedded Mozilla in Kylix 2: Borland Kylix R&D engineer Darren Kosinski explains how the Mozilla web browser was used to provide the HTML preview feature in Borland Kylix 2.


January 3, 2002

Kylix Product Tour is now available. You may have seen the cool product tours for BES and Delphi 6 - here's the one for Kylix on Borland Community web site.


January 3, 2002

Most Impressive in 2001 - Borland's Delphi 6: Peter Coffee says that Delphi 6 was the most impressive in 2001.
